I opted pushto but i really don't know how to prepare it, i mean though I’m pathan but my pushto is not so good and secondly I’m stuck in my LL.M studies too, so someone please guide me about course, books selection and time management etc… I’ll be obliged.
Pohana is an easy book to prepare from.
Dont go for the whole book study, just concentrate on Rahman Babam Khushal khan khattak, Amir hamza shinwari. Samandar khan samandar, said rasool shaida, Abdul Hameed baba, this will cove 2 must and probably three questions out of 4.

Then do Tapa, Sandara, charbaita.

Drama, Novel. Afsana.

Mataloona from Pohana plus a book Rohi mataloona by nawaz Tahir.

For MCQs the book of Shafiq uz zaman is good one.

If you are not good inwriting then do a little bit practice of pashto writing especially the style.
